Bug ID: 153058 Summary: Android Viewer: Allow zooming out to see full page in landscape orientation Product: LibreOffice Version: 7.6.0.0 alpha0+ Master Hardware: All OS: Android Status: UNCONFIRMED Severity: enhancement Priority: medium Component: Android Viewer Assignee: libreoffice-bugs@lists.freedesktop.org Reporter: m.wegh...@posteo.de Created attachment 184704 --> https://bugs.documentfoundation.org/attachment.cgi?id=184704&action=edit Screencast of current behavior [I received this request from a user by email, reporting it here for further processing.] Android Viewer has a minimum zoom level so that zooming out further than making the page width fill the screen width doesn't work (results in auto-zooming back to that level). This makes it impossible to see a full portrait page when the device is used in landscape orientation, s. attached screencast. Steps to reproduce: 1) switch Android device to landscape mode 2) open a Writer document in page format A4, portrait 3) zoom out to see the full page Actual result: Auto-zoom back in happens so that it's impossible to see the whole page at once. Desired result: No auto-zoom or auto-zoom only to the point where the whole page is still visible.
